NEW JERSEY EDUCATION & UNIVERSITIES?We Answered:
Each university or college can set it's own criteria for admission depending on how competitive admission is to their programs. The state board that governs K-12 education has no authority in this area. The state universities might be more likely to use board requirements as a guideline, but even they are not under the board's jurisdiction.My advice is to forget about this issue and your excuses for your GPA and create an application essay and package that emphasize your strengths, your maturity, and your reasons for wanting to become a teacher. Most grad schools have a very holistic approach to admissions and are looking mostly for good candidates who they think will succeed in their program and reflect well on the school in their careers.

What significance does this email have?We Answered:
Ajax:QuestBridge is a legitimate, and very highly regarded non-profit organization that matches high-achieving students from low-income families with top colleges and financial aid. Of all of the supposed "college assistance" organizations out there, QuestBridge is certainly one of the most indispensable.
Just as one form of verification, you can read this article from Yale's daily student paper, the Yale Daily News. Written last year, it describes how Yale's newly-begun participation in the QuestBridge National College Match program has brought a new group of talented, but low-income students to the elite Ivy League school. You'll find that article here: http://www.yaledailynews.com/news/univer…
Definitely take the time to learn about QuestBridge - it won't cost you a penny to take advantage of their amazing services. There's a lot to learn, because the program has some very early deadlines, but it's well worth your while.
As for the flyers that you've been receiving - your school district sells the names of graduates to schools that participate in a data gathering service. Often, those lists are classified by things like academic rank, which will allow schools to target students who would seem to have the profile that they're looking for. Other schools use a more scattergun approach - sending information packets and postcards to just about anyone who happens to be graduating soon.
I don't see a single school on your list that's not a well-known, legitimate program. The University of Florida, Butler, and St. John's are all schools with outstanding academic reputations. None of these are Ivy League, but Florida, for example, was ranked as the 42nd best school in the country by US News and World Report this year, and St. John's is one of the top Catholic universities in the US.

what do recruiters mean by this?We Answered:
The program does actually exist. That said, it is the most applied for enlistment program and the hardest to qualify for. I spent 18 years as an Army Recruiter, never had a WOFT applicant, but saw at least 50 of them processed by other Recruiters. Of that 50, I believe ONE actually met all the qualifications, passed all the various tests and met both the enlistment physical criteria and met the criteria of a Class I Flight Physical.A good portion of what you have posted, is for persons already in service (age 46, etc) and do not apply to people applying from civilian life.
